So here are some questions.....
1) How do I get hold of sea worms?  Can I buy them or do i dig for them?  I've never used them before.



You can catch them by going down at a low tide and turning over a few rocks.

The big ones can inflict a pretty good bite too!!!  If you turn a rock and dont see one, dig down a few inches.  If the sand is fairly wet you shouldnt have a problem finding any...theyre often drab green in color with tons of little legs that stick out to the side.  Nasty looking critters but arguably the best bait for the piers!  You can also keep them in some seaweed and a little sand overnight in your fridge...just dont mix them up with your lunch.
